    First chondro

    Had a friend offer me a deal I couldnt pass up, been wanting one of these guys for a long time now. Got him and his 3x2x2 and RHP, with live plants, for 200 dollars, couldnt pass it up. Hes a little over a year old now.

    Hes a Aru and Jayapura cross, does good with handling also.

    Only question I really have for this guy, should I keep this large water bowl or go a little smaller. The live plants and substrate is keeping the humidity up about 80 once I got it all set back up and misted for the day, read 40-70 is good for them.

    Re: First chondro

    Thats a good buddy you have! You got a steal!!! The water dish you have in there is fine. Just make sure he does drink from it. My GTP doesn't use the water dish on the bottom of the tank so I have the two small brackets made by Specialty Enclosure Designs to hold small water dish mounted in the upper portions of the tank which the GTP uses all the time. The water dish on the bottom of the cage is more for humidity help. On the other hand, my ETB uses her water dish on the bottom of the cage all the time. Great looking GTP and congrats!!
